Frank MacKenzie (politician)

Francis James Anderson MacKenzie (April 14, 1873 – July 6, 1932) was a Canadian politician. He served in the Legislative Assembly of British Columbia from 1909 to 1920 from the electoral district of Delta, a member of the Conservative party.[1][2]
